ZIP Code Tabulation Areas (ZCTAs) are Census approximations of USPS ZIP codes. Boundaries may differ slightly from postal delivery areas, and estimates for less-populated ZCTAs carry higher margins of error.

Data: U.S. Census Bureau, ACS 5-Year Estimates, 2023 (released December 2024).

What is the median household income in 70373?
The median household income in 70373 is $75,095 (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 5-Year Estimates, 2023).
What is the poverty rate in 70373?
The poverty rate in 70373 is 11.0% (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
What is the median home value in 70373?
$178,900 (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
What is the average rent in 70373?
The median gross rent in 70373 is $739 per month (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
What percentage of 70373 residents have a college degree?
12.3% of adults in 70373 hold a bachelor's degree or higher (U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2023).
